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

Visão Geral

O Schedule permite que rotinas do sistema sejam agendadas para que possam ser executadas posteriormente, em um período determinado pelo usuário. É possível definir quando (dias, horários e quantidades de execuções) e em qual Grupo de Empresas e Filiais o processo será executado. Sua função é chamar a rotina agendada no momento definido ou manter esta rotina sendo executada constantemente.


IMPORTANTE: Caso queira utilizar a integração de dados via job PLSHAT(PJobPlsHat), não realize a configuração do PLENVHATSC() no schedule.

Exemplo de Utilização

Agendamento de Integração

Para realizar o envio das transações, é necessário configurar os 3 2 schedules descritos abaixo:

FunçãoDescriçãoLogs
PLENVHATSC()Responsável por realizar a integração de dados cadastrais entre o Protheus e o TOTVS Saúde Portal Autorizador.Gera log no arquivo plshat.log e no console do appserver.
PLJBATUTISS()Responsável por realizar a atualização dos status dos lotes de faturamento no TOTVS Saúde Portal Autorizador após a validações das regras no Protheus.

Integração autorizações, anexo clinico e prorrogação.

Para realizar a integração, basta fazer a chamada das rotinas conforme configuração mostrada no passo  4.1 - Configurar Integração Cadastral

...

Função

...

Descrição

...

Observação.: 

  • Os cancelamentos serão considerados quando bea_cancel = 1 e TrackingStatus = 1.
  • TrackingStatus recebe valor 1,2,3 e 4,
    • 1 = Processado com sucesso os atendimentos.
    • 3 = Erro no processamento dos atendimentos.
    • 2 = Processado com sucesso os cancelamentos.
    • 4 = Erro no processamento dos cancelamentos.

Os logs gerados do processamento estão na pasta logpls/data do dia. 

Aviso

IMPORTANTE

As guias integradas via API, não geram movimentação nas tabelas de processamento de contas (BD5, BD6 e BD7)

...

Gera log no console do appserver.


Sincronização de Dados

Para manter os dados do TOTVS Saúde Portal Autorizador sincronizados com o Protheus foram criados algumas API's para sincronzação dos dados utilizando o Schedule do Protheus:

...

TabelaDescrição
BA1

Inclusão Beneficiários

BA1

Alteração Beneficiários

BAU

Inclusão Prestadores

BAUAlteração Prestadores
BC1

Inc Corpo Clinico

BC1

Alt Corpo Clinico

BTS

Inclusão Vidas

BTS

Alteração Vidas

BF3

Inclusão Doenças Pré Existentes

BF3

Alteração Doenças Pré Existentes

BCA

Bloqueio Beneficiários

BCA

Desbloqueio Beneficiarios

BC4

Bloqueio Prestadores

BC4

Desbloqueio Prestadores

BB8

Inclusão Locais de Atendimento

BB8

Alteração Locais de Atendimento

BAX

Inclusão de Especialidades/Locais de Atend

BAX

Alteração de Especialidades/Locais de Atend

BFG

Inclusão Cobertura Beneficiarios

BFG

Alteração Cobertura Beneficiários

BFD

Inc Cobert Procedimento Família

BFD

Alt Cobert Procedimento Família

BFC

Inc Cobert Grupo Cobert Família

BFC

Alt Cobert Grupo Cobert Família

BT8

Inc Cobert Procedimento Contrato

BT8

Alt Cobert Procedimento Contrato

BT7

Inc Cobert Grupo Cobert Contrato

BT7

Alt Cobert Grupo Cobert Contrato

BB2

Inc Cobert Procedimento Produto

BB2

Alt Cobert Procedimento Produto

BRV

Inc Cobert Grupo Cobert Produto

BRV

Alt Cobert Grupo Cobert Produto

BCI

Alt Status do Lote de faturamento

BG8

Inc Eventos Grupos Cobertura

BG8

Alt Eventos Grupos Cobertura

Configurando o Schedule

Para efetuar a configuração do Schedule é necessário efetuar o seguinte processo:

...

Para mais informações sobre como utilizar o schedule do Protheus acesse o endereço: Schedule - Como agendar a execução de rotinas

Para dar continuidade as configurações de Integração no PLS, acesse o item 4.3 - Configurar Robô de Importação XML

...